ROMANCING NADINE. YOU CAN FALL IN LOVE AT ANY AGE

"Romancing Nadine was proving to be more than his heart could take." Amos Fischer Romancing Nadine by Amy Lillard. If you are searching for a romance book about older couples, then Romancing Nadine by Amy Lillard is a great book for you. This book is from Amy's Wells Landing series. Amos Fischer is a sixty two year old Amish bachelor who falls for Nadine Burkhart, a sixty five year old Amish widow and grandmother. Amos believes that God has chosen Nadine for him to marry, but Nadine wants nothing more than friendship. Romancing Nadine is a very heartwarming romance story of faith, trust, and letting go. This wonderful book lets you know that you can fall in love no matter how old you are You don't want to miss this wonderful love story .

Golden Age Romance

I loved this book, at times it had me laughing out loud, and I enjoyed the concept of an older couple. Now I'm familiar with most of the characters in this story, I have read all of the previous books! That being said this can be read along, there are several updates throughout! Amos and Nadine, a sweet older couple, but not according to Nadine, she just wants friendship. Amos is a sixty plus old confirmed bachelor, and feels that God calling him to marry Nadine. Somehow Nadine didn't get the message, or is refusing to listen. This is a really fun read, and I hated for the book to end, and hopefully we will be back soon in Wells Landing and with this group of characters! I received this book through Net Galley and the Publisher Kensington, and was not required to give a positive review.
